Shore View Nursing & Rehabilitation Center is a skilled nursing and rehabilitation facility located at 2865 Brighton 3rd Street in Brooklyn, New York (ZIP code 11235), within Kings County. The facility operates 320 certified beds and is classified under a for-profit limited liability company ownership structure. It is certified to accept both Medicare and Medicaid residents. According to data from the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S), Shore View Nursing & Rehabilitation Center holds an overall star rating of 5 out of 5, which is above the national average of 3.0 stars. CMS star ratings are assigned on a scale of 1 to 5 and are based on three component domains. The health inspection rating for this facility is 5 out of 5, reflecting performance in the area of state inspection outcomes. The quality measure rating is also 5 out of 5, indicating performance across a range of clinical quality indicators tracked by CMS. The staffing rating is 3 out of 5, which aligns with the national average and reflects the reported levels of nursing and aide staff relative to resident census. Shore View Nursing & Rehabilitation Center is certified to accept both Medicare and Medicaid as payment sources. This dual certification means the facility may serve residents who rely on federal health insurance through Medicare, typically for short-term skilled nursing or rehabilitation stays, as well as residents who qualify for Medicaid, which often covers longer-term custodial care. About CMS Star Ratings

CMS assigns 1–5 star ratings to Medicare and Medicaid-certified nursing homes based on three domains: health inspections, staffing levels, and quality measures. The overall rating is a weighted composite.

A 5-star overall rating does not guarantee excellence in every domain — inspect each sub-rating independently. Data is updated quarterly.
